Marvin Cooper and I got an early start this morning (1/13/01) and viewed the
WHITE IBIS at 8:00AM on the Crawford farm 7 miles west of Lebam in Pacific
County, WA. Many thanks to Bob Morse for his Tweeters message dated Jan.
11.
Then we headed north to Tacoma. The minute we left the car on Rustin Way
Marvin spotted the albino YELLOW-BILLED LOON under the fisherman's dock near
Shenanigan's Restaurant. As close as we wanted for as long as we wanted.
Nice bird.
Next was Point No Point on the northern tip of the Kitsap Peninsula, where
we missed the ARCTIC LOON.
We also missed the GREAT-TAILED GRACKLE in Stanwood. It was late in the
afternoon by this time.
Two SNOWY OWLS remain at Big Ditch north of Stanwood along with a
SHORT-EARED OWL.
